What I remember of the two surgeries while coming under the knife: the comfort of the unseen voice saying, This is Dr. M, right before he got to work on the cataract.

And then the comfort of the unseen voice, This is Dr. R, just before he started to work on the retina.

I was drugged out enough at that point that nothing else really entered in, but those two moments, those two decisions to connect with their patient, felt, when they did it, like it made all the difference, and that stayed with me.
